企业应该找到更容易挖掘的FPGA的好处,现在,戴尔EMC和富士通正在把英特尔的Arria GX 10个可编程加速卡入关的,现成的服务器数据中心。雷竞技电脑网站
从本周起,戴尔将可编程加速显卡与英特尔的Arria GX 10个FPGA的一般可用的PowerEdge R640,R740和R740XD服务器和富士通将优先客户尽早获得PRIMERGY RX2540 M4与卡服务器上安装。
[ 学习关于服务器分解如何提高数据中心的效率雷竞技电脑网站和学习在Windows Server 2019和如何拥抱hyperconverged数据中心雷竞技电脑网站。|获取通过定期的见解报名参加网络世界通讯有个足球雷竞技app。]
FPGA的设计与Intel Xeon处理器的工作,以满足工作负载中的特定数据密集型性能要求。
这件事情的一个里程碑,因为到现在为止,FPGA或现场可编程门阵列,还没有广泛使用,如针对企业数据中心的服务器的选项。雷竞技电脑网站
“这是一个大的战略,使通过和获取基于FPGA加速向更广泛的用户组的一部分,” Reynette金,英特尔副总裁可编程解决方案集团营销说。
定制针对特定工作负载的FPGA
FPGA的可编程,制造后,作为定制的加速器,适用于各种工作负载,而他们正越来越多地像机器学习,专门的财务应用,视频转码和基因组学领域的使用 - 工作负载受益于并行处理。并非偶然,这些工作负载都与那些看到数据的爆炸,对于可以利用这些数据公司的市场,也越来越丰厚。
的GPU,其中还做并行处理,用于这些工作负载,以及。虽然FPGA的,可完全定制的特定工作负载。他们必须允许开发人员关闭未使用门,从而将动力所需要的特定任务量最少的额外好处。
FPGA已经主要被用于政府和科研机构以及大型制造商和科技公司,如微软,它具有特殊的数据繁重的处理要求或只是足够的市场影响力和现金,以保证使用定制的服务器内置的加速器。
FPGA已经也提出了对程序员陡峭的学习曲线。自定义的FPGA经硬件描述语言(HDL)多年来所做的那样,而不是用于其他芯片的高级语言。
编程带来了障碍
“The reason why it's taken a long time for these FPGAs to become more mainstream is that they’re are harder to program than a CPU and the tools aren’t as mature as they are for GPUs," said Patrick Moorhead, founder of Moor Insights and Strategy.
但近年来FPGA制造商已经投资建设了软件栈,以补充筹码。对于阿里亚10 GX卡,英特尔已经提供,例如,英特尔FPGA SDK针对OpenCL,在Quartus总理专业版软件和英特尔至强CPU与FPGA中的加速堆栈。
“我们正在创建一个软件栈和提取FPGA编程的挑战,特别是解决大型软件开发社区,”英特尔金说。“我们认为,我们已经降低了屏障,采用大批量主流应用的FPGA。”
尽管如此,开发商仍然需要比它们对于CPU做节目FPGA的详细具体的专业知识。要通过可能没有在内部专业知识推动企业采用,英特尔已经与谁拥有特定的工作负载预置的软件加速堆栈的第三方合作。
英特尔
随着加速卡的发行为富士通和戴尔服务器,英特尔是突出它的一些开发合作伙伴所做的工作的。例如,Levyx,它建立大数据的应用,报告说,它加快了股票期权通过使用阿里亚10 FX FPGA的卡的戴尔R640服务器上的CentOS 7.4 OS超过两次模拟交易,比传统的星火实现。
Swarm64,它建立的关系数据库系统中,也使用具有10阿里亚GX FPGA中的戴尔R640服务器上的CentOS 7.4 OS加快数据分析,但它的实现使用了一个不同的Xeon CPU比Levyx测试的系统。
富士通和戴尔服务器问心无愧了Arria GX 10卡已经被验证为Red Hat企业版Linux 7.4以及7.4 CentOS的。
英特尔收购了Arria FPGA线时,买的Altera在2015年12月的$ 16.7十亿。Altera公司的团队还开发了新的Stratix FPGA线,等产品中。英特尔已经表示,将推出的Stratix卡在未来的企业级服务器。的Stratix 10在Intel的14纳米三栅极工艺制造,而阿里亚10(以及旋风10)TSMC的20nm的平面工艺制成。
赛灵思向上移动堆栈
Altera的竞争对手赛灵思也已经建立了自己的FPGA产品系列的软件堆栈,以及最近宣布它称之为可编程芯片的一个新的类别- 自适应计算加速平台(ACAP)。它说,开发人员可以使用标准的ACAPS工具,如C / C ++,OpenCL的,和Python工作。
最终,在作出决定的FPGA或GPU是否适合于一个特定的任务,或者Intel或赛灵思FPGA是否是正确的选择,系统工程师将仔细看一下可用的软件工具,他们必须处理的工作量。
对于给定的工作量,这些产品都是潜在的赢家穆尔黑德说,“对我来说,这是一个比赛,看看谁能够打造出最大的生态系统的最快的一个。”
定价为Dell PowerEdge服务器通常开始于$ 2,000范围和上升,取决于配置。富士通服务器的价格可根据要求提供。